Intel provides a comprehensive comparison chart for their desktop processors. This chart, available in both Excel and PDF formats, allows you to examine the features of different Intel® Desktop Processors side-by-side. This is particularly useful when you need to see the detailed specifications and differences between various models.

Utilizing the Intel Processor Comparison Chart (Excel)

The Excel sheet offers dynamic filtering capabilities, making it easy to narrow down your processor choices based on specific criteria. Here are a couple of examples to illustrate how to use these filters effectively:

Example 1: Comparing 14th Gen and 13th Gen Intel Core i7 Processors

If you are interested in comparing the latest 14th generation Intel Core i7 processors against the previous 13th generation, follow these steps:

  1. Navigate to the “Brand Level” filter: Click the dropdown arrow within the “Brand Level” filter box in the Excel sheet.
  2. Deselect “Select All”: This will clear all current selections.
  3. Select “i7”: Check the box next to “i7” to filter for Intel Core i7 processors.
  4. Click “OK”: Apply the “i7” filter.
  5. Go to the “Intel® Core™ Generation” filter: Find the “Intel® Core™ Generation” filter and click the dropdown arrow.
  6. Deselect “Select All”: Clear existing generation selections.
  7. Select “13th and 14th”: Check the boxes for both “13th” and “14th” generations.
  8. Click “OK”: Apply the generation filter.

After these steps, the Excel sheet will display a filtered list showing only Intel Core i7 processors from the 14th and 13th generations, allowing for a direct comparison of their specifications.

Example 2: Comparing Processors by Max Turbo Frequency

Suppose you need to compare processors with a high Max Turbo Frequency, specifically 5.60 GHz or greater. Here’s how to filter for this:

  1. Access the “Max Turbo Frequency” filter: Click the dropdown arrow in the “Max Turbo Frequency” filter box.
  2. Deselect “Select All”: Clear all frequency selections.
  3. Select “5.6” and higher: Check the boxes corresponding to “5.6” and any higher frequency options listed.
  4. Click “OK”: Apply the frequency filter.

The Excel sheet will now present a list of Intel Core processors that meet or exceed your specified Max Turbo Frequency, facilitating your comparison based on clock speed.

Remember, you can always undo your last filter action by pressing Ctrl+Z, providing flexibility during your comparison process.

Using the PDF Comparison Chart

Intel® Desktop Processors Comparison chart PDF File

If you do not have Excel installed, Intel also offers the comparison chart in PDF format. The PDF version contains the same comprehensive data as the Excel sheet, allowing you to compare processor specifications even without spreadsheet software. While it lacks the interactive filtering of the Excel version, it provides a readily accessible alternative for reviewing and Comparing Intel Processors.

Further Resources for In-depth Comparison

For a deeper understanding of Intel processors and to further aid your comparison, consider these additional resources:

  • Understanding Intel Core i9, i7, i5, and i3 Differences: Refer to Intel’s guide on the distinctions between i9, i7, i5, and i3 processors to grasp the performance hierarchy and intended use cases for each series.
  • Intel Core Processor Performance Index: Explore the Performance Index for Intel Core Desktop Processors to benchmark performance across different generations (from 6th to 14th).
  • Intel Ark Product Specifications Page: For detailed side-by-side specification comparisons, utilize the product specifications page on ark.intel.com. This tool allows you to directly compare specific processor models and their features.
